A light and contemporary first-floor apartment on the west coast of the Lizard Peninsula, just 25 metres from Porthleven Sands and within 0.5 miles of this harbour town’s bustling centre. Perfect for small families or groups of friends keen to experience the thriving communities and beaches dotted along the Cornwall AONB, the apartment offers an open-plan lounge/kitchen/diner with balcony views, two versatile bedrooms and a terrace garden.

Situated within a private development along with three other similar properties, this elegant apartment’s muted coastal tones bathe in natural light, creating a homely ambience you’ll look forward to returning to after a day of activity. Accessed from its rear, the apartment’s enviable location is soon evident, with glorious sea views from its open-plan lounge/kitchen/diner. An en-suite king-size bedroom with ample storage space stands nearby, as do a sizable zip-and-link twin bedroom and a family bathroom. The views from the lounge/kitchen/diner’s balcony are a sight to behold, while the rear patio garden just below is a larger space to gather and chew the fat with the neighbours.

When you’re not sunbathing or swimming around Porthleven Sands (25 metres), head to the bustling harbour (within 0.5 miles) to watch fishermen bringing in the day’s catch, one soon to be served by the independent cafes and restaurants that are surrounded by an array of shops and galleries. Walkers will be in their element, with numerous circular routes and the South West Coast Path starting or passing through the town centre. Marazion (home of St Michael’s Mount), Penzance and St Ives all lie within 17 miles of the apartment.
